The Dallas Mavericks face tough decisions as they evaluate their roster and future prospects. Which NBA teams have better situations than the Mavs, and how does Cooper Flagg factor into their plans?
Nick Angstadt and Isaac Harris discuss which NBA teams they would trade situations with if they were the Dallas Mavericks, considering factors like Cooper Flagg, Anthony Davis, and Kyrie Irving. They also explore best and worst-case scenarios for the Mavs’ upcoming season, mentioning players like D’Angelo Russell and teams like the Oklahoma City Thunder, San Antonio Spurs, and Los Angeles Lakers.
